    Practically built next to the main railway station this large mall offers fashion, shoes, books, electronics and has a good supermarket too. There are several restaurants also on the terrace outside by the Monorail terminal. Wide stairs lead down to KL Sentral with a RapidKL line above the hall and both Klia Express to the airport and long distance trains below.

    A high end mall along Jalan Bukit Bintang which hosts premium brands like LV, AP, Tom Ford, Davidoff and the likes.

    As it has specific clientele, the mall has very low traffic, almost deserted. One only enters the mall for specific reasons and destinations, unlike other malls in the surrounding area.

    The mall has a good selection of F&B and small shops, although if you're looking for bigger brands you won't find them here (except British India). On weekends they have bazaars with arts & crafts, jewellery, food, and sometimes nostalgic items. The outside square usually has live music and festivals held there.
